Christoph de Babalon is a visionary producer from Germany whose unrelentingly bleak fusion of hardcore drum'n'bass and dark ambience has been a primary influence on the breakcore scene. An early associate of Alec Empire's groundbreaking Digital Hardcore Recordings, de Babalon's work didn't resemble an electronic update of anarchist punk the way his labelmates did; rather, he explored apocalyptic, cinematic soundscapes and immaculately crafted yet hellish breakbeats.
